So this change has been confirmed: Introduced into the chart in 2014, streams have previously been equated to sales of downloads by being divided by 100. As of January 2017, they will be divided by 150, with the rate to change from 100:1 to 150:1.
This is a good change, not only for Matt, but actually for most of the artists.
